A Chinese blue and white vase, Qing Dynasty, late 19th century
of baluster outline with everted hexagonal petal-shaped rim, the sides and shoulders applied with dogs of Fo and chilong, the front and reverse painted with two birds amongst flowering blossom and butterflies, underglaze four-character mark, firing fault to rim, 20cm high
